Having a panic attack can definitely be scary while operating a vehicle!


Here are some suggestions:

Practicing meditation or breathing exercises daily can be very helpful for managing panic attacks. That way, when you do have one, you have the tools to get your body breathing like it is calm, then your mind can follow. Doing them daily just allows for the kind of ease that is a relief during a panic attack.

Another thing that might be good to have in mind is knowing that you can pull over to the side of the road, into a gas station or driveway, etc if you do start to feel uncomfortable driving. Having that option available can be a comfort that allows for some calm.
